[0061] A decision-making method for sequential control transformation of distribution network based on security efficiency cost, using IEEE24 node system (for its network topology diagram, see figure 1 , the parameter settings of the transformed network are set in Table 1) as the object, and the following steps are followed in turn:
[0062] Step A: Analyze the sequence control transformation process of the distribution network, determine the transformation process, and establish a three-dimensional decision-making model for the transformation time, transformation location and transformation method. In the IEEE24 node structure, No. 1 to No. 10 stations are low-voltage side stations, and No. 11 to 24 stations are high-voltage side stations, among which 17 stations carry loads.
